How much does a graphic designer internship earn in Carlsbad, CA?

The average graphic designer internship in Carlsbad, CA earns between $28,000 and $50,000 annually. This compares to the national average graphic designer internship range of $26,000 to $47,000.

Average graphic designer internship salary in Carlsbad, CA

$38,000
